hu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]Ubuntu 下 Zookeeper 的安装与配置详解|ubuntu安装zookeeper,Ubuntu Zookeeper 配置,Ubuntu系统下Zookeeper的详细安装与配置教程

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文详细介绍了在Ubuntu操作系统安装和配置Zookeeper的步骤。首先讲解了如何下载并安装Zookeeper,接着介绍了如何进行基本的配置,包括环境变量设置和配置文件修改,最后还提供了启动、停止和检查Zookeeper服务状态的方法

本文目录导读:

  1. 安装 Zookeeper
  2. 配置 Zookeeper
  3. 测试 Zookeeper
  4. 关键词

Zookeeper 是一个分布式服务协调框架,主要用于维护配置信息、命名服务、提供分布式同步和提供组服务等,在 Ubuntu 系统中安装和配置 Zookeeper 可以帮助开发者构建高可用性的分布式系统,本文将详细介绍如何在 Ubuntu 下安装和配置 Zookeeper。

安装 Zookeeper

1、安装 java 环境

Zookeeper 依赖于 Java 环境,因此在安装 Zookeeper 之前,需要确保系统已安装 Java,可以使用以下命令安装 OpenJDK:

sudo apt-get install openjdk-8-jdk

安装完成后,使用java -version 命令检查 Java 版本。

2、下载 Zookeeper

访问 Zookeeper 官方网站(https://zookeeper.apache.org/),下载最新版本的 Zookeeper 压缩包,本文以 3.6.2 版本为例,下载地址为:https://archive.apache.org/dist/zookeeper/3.6.2/apache-zookeeper-3.6.2-bin.tar.gz。

3、安装 Zookeeper

将下载的压缩包上传到 Ubuntu 服务器,然后执行以下命令解压:

tar -zxvf apache-zookeeper-3.6.2-bin.tar.gz

将解压后的文件夹移动到/usr/local/ 目录下:

sudo mv apache-zookeeper-3.6.2-bin /usr/local/zookeeper

4、配置环境变量

编辑/etc/profile 文件,在末尾添加以下内容:

export ZOOKEEPER_HOME=/usr/local/zookeeper
export PATH=$PATH:$ZOOKEEPER_HOME/bin

保存并退出,然后执行source /etc/profile 命令使环境变量生效。

配置 Zookeeper

1、创建数据目录

/usr/local/zookeeper 目录下创建一个名为data 的文件夹,用于存储 Zookeeper 的数据:

mkdir -p /usr/local/zookeeper/data

2、配置 Zookeeper

复制/usr/local/zookeeper/conf/zoo_sample.cfg 文件,重命名为zoo.cfg

cp /usr/local/zookeeper/conf/zoo_sample.cfg /usr/local/zookeeper/conf/zoo.cfg

编辑zoo.cfg 文件,根据实际需求修改以下配置项:

dataDir=/usr/local/zookeeper/data
clientPort=2181
maxClientCnxns=60

如果需要配置集群,还需要添加以下配置项:

server.1=192.168.1.1:2888:3888
server.2=192.168.1.2:2888:3888
server.3=192.168.1.3:2888:3888

server.x 中的x 为服务器编号,192.168.1.x 为服务器 IP 地址,2888 为集群内部通信端口,3888 为选举端口。

3、启动 Zookeeper

/usr/local/zookeeper 目录下执行以下命令启动 Zookeeper:

./bin/zkServer.sh start

启动成功后,可以使用./bin/zkServer.sh status 命令查看 Zookeeper 状态。

测试 Zookeeper

在终端中执行以下命令连接到 Zookeeper 服务器:

./bin/zkCli.sh -server 127.0.0.1:2181

连接成功后,可以执行以下命令创建一个节点:

create /test myData

然后使用get 命令查看节点数据:

get /test

使用quit 命令退出 Zookeeper 客户端。

关键词

Ubuntu, Zookeeper, 安装, 配置, Java, 环境变量, 数据目录, 集群, 启动, 测试, 节点, 客户端, 服务器, 通信端口, 选举端口, 命令, 数据, IP 地址, 服务器编号, 解压, 移动, 复制, 重命名, 编辑, 修改, 启动状态, 连接, 创建, 查看, 退出

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

Ubuntu:ubuntu创建文件夹的命令

Zookeeper安装配置:zookeeper安装配置完成截图Linux

Ubuntu Zookeeper 配置:ubuntu配置go环境

原文链接:,转发请注明来源!